    I was told i would be paid what i was making at my old job, so i quit, after working out my notice,…read moreworking both places full time. I got paid and its not close to what i was promised. .they came in one day and fired the administrator and wont keep any agreements made by her. Keep telling me she gave me the pay without approval. They tell me im an asset to the company, and in the same breath take house manager from me and want to cut my pay more. So i find another job and give my notice, the next day after letting me work all day and go home, they have the acting administrator call and terminate me for no reason. They hired people back that had quit with no notice. I tried calling the accoutant many times with no response.about my pay. I went in and pulled expired meds from the med cart, tried my best to help everywhere i could. No appreciation at all. They hire at low pay and expect you to work hard. The med techs are taught on the home and checked off by a nurse then turned loose. Some of the meds i pulled had been expired since 2012. Thay have a double standard if you just go with the flow, they keep you, if you try to make it better they get rid of you. They didnt have any training the 2 months i was there. I would not place anyone there. The caregivers dont have to have healthcare experience. I was there for 2 months and no write ups or warnings, fired for i think retalation. They had no reason other than they said i might not complete my 2 week notice. Residents get hurt and caregivers treat them. Because theres not a nurse on property all the time. The food is so bad i wouldnt feed it to my family. Its not the fault of the cook, its the budget he has to work with.they want to cut staff because of census, so short that it can be dangerous. Ive seen residents fall and get hurt, the nurse didnt check on her until the next day, and by that i mean, just looked at the dressing a caregiver applied, it didnt even get changed, and no injury report was done until the lady ended up in the hospital for other reasons. One of the med techs is an alcoholic, comes to work bragging about how hes still drunk from last night. The staff on the locked unit, will play a movie over and over, they play around with each other and let the residents do for them self. 1 resident knocked another residents dentures out of his mouth, nothing was done to the agressor. When i left he was still there. Take a good look at that place before considering it for your family. While i was there 3 residents left, due to lack of care.

    My spouse had knee replacement surgery recently at Hendricks (no other choice) and we used…read moreGenerations Home Health care for the continuing therapy to relearn how to walk. Hendrick hospital owns about everything now as of last year but Not Generations home healthcare. What we loved about Generations services: 1. Prompt and courteous! 2. Professional. 3. Keep their appointments!! 4. From the nurses aid, LVN, Occupational Therapist, Physical Therapist, Social worker and Registered Nurse - All were experienced, great bedside manners, showed a real concern for my spouses recovery and my questions as well. I never felt uncomfortable with my silly questions. 5. Office staff, especially Amanda M., alleviated all of our anxieties about insurance, care, etc. 6. They are tricare Military certified and recently tricare full participators. Awesome for us military retirees (and active duty). Cons: Hendricks healthcare 'system' NEW MONOPOLY created a situation where we didn't know we had a CHOICE. Hendricks health bought out the other hospital in Abilene as well as Brownwood hospital. They own their own home health care agency and if you don't ask, that's who you get. Just sayin'.
